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Web программирование > JavaScript, Ajax
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 13.02.2019, 14:08   #11
Alex11223
Старожил
 
Аватар для Alex11223
 
Регистрация: 12.01.2011
Сообщений: 19,500
По умолчанию

Так посмотрите уже наконец что у вас именно в той переменной, к которой обращаетесь.

Код:
console.log(eventsData);
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ом.
Alex11223 вне форума Ответить с цитированием
Старый 13.02.2019, 14:13   #12
helpkz
Форумчанин
 
Регистрация: 23.03.2013
Сообщений: 160
По умолчанию

Цитата:
Сообщение от Alex11223 Посмотреть сообщение
Так посмотрите уже наконец что у вас именно в той переменной, к которой обращаетесь.

Код:
console.log(eventsData);
Смотрел неоднократно. Данные выходят, но как обращаться к полям мне же непонятно.
eventsData[0][0].ID работает. Вот это и хотел узнать. Спасибо
helpkz вне форума Ответить с цитированием
Старый 13.02.2019, 14:15   #13
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,695
По умолчанию

Вы так ничего и не поняли. https://jsfiddle.net/jza3owk2/
p51x на форуме Ответить с цитированием
Старый 13.02.2019, 14:15   #14
Alex11223
Старожил
 
Аватар для Alex11223
 
Регистрация: 12.01.2011
Сообщений: 19,500
По умолчанию

На первом скриншоте нет массивов. К тому, что там: eventsData.ID или eventsData['ID']
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ом.
Alex11223 вне форума Ответить с цитированием
Старый 13.02.2019, 14:17   #15
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,695
По умолчанию

Так в том и дело, что он хотел массив - создал объект и запихивал число.
p51x на форуме Ответить с цитированием
Старый 13.02.2019, 14:18   #16
helpkz
Форумчанин
 
Регистрация: 23.03.2013
Сообщений: 160
По умолчанию

Цитата:
Сообщение от Alex11223 Посмотреть сообщение
На первом скриншоте нет массивов. К тому, что там: eventsData.ID или eventsData['ID']
Это я сделал скрин первого объекта, далее туда еще добавлял
helpkz вне форума Ответить с цитированием
Старый 13.02.2019, 14:28   #17
helpkz
Форумчанин
 
Регистрация: 23.03.2013
Сообщений: 160
По умолчанию

Цитата:
Сообщение от p51x Посмотреть сообщение
Вы так ничего и не поняли. https://jsfiddle.net/jza3owk2/
В моем примере не работает, т.к. у меня массив в массиве:
helpkz вне форума Ответить с цитированием
Старый 13.02.2019, 14:37   #18
helpkz
Форумчанин
 
Регистрация: 23.03.2013
Сообщений: 160
По умолчанию

Более того, данных в eventsData нет, т.к. AJAX-функция срабатывает после того, как все функции сработали. Если eventsData применить в теле JavaScript, а не внутри функции AJAX
helpkz вне форума Ответить с цитированием
Старый 13.02.2019, 14:51   #19
p51x
Старожил
 
Регистрация: 15.02.2010
Сообщений: 15,695
По умолчанию

Цитата:
Сообщение от helpkz Посмотреть сообщение
В моем примере не работает, т.к. у меня массив в массиве:
Ну да, для того,чтобы заменить eventsData на eventsData[0] надо быть гением не меньше.

Цитата:
Сообщение от helpkz Посмотреть сообщение
Если eventsData применить в теле JavaScript, а не внутри функции AJAX
Ну так копируйте данные внутри функции, когда данные есть. Вы не понимаете разницу между примером и применением?
p51x на форуме Ответить с цитированием
Старый 13.02.2019, 19:30   #20
helpkz
Форумчанин
 
Регистрация: 23.03.2013
Сообщений: 160
По умолчанию

Не судите строго, я чуть больше недели в вебе и 4 дня на JavaScript. Только сейчас начал понимать некоторые моменты.
helpkz в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
[Java] Создание объекта внутри объекта этогоже класса. Svarogich Помощь студентам 2 01.08.2011 16:03
Как обратиться к полям базового класса? Azartov Общие вопросы C/C++ 13 03.07.2011 20:32
CLR. Ошибка C3918. Как вызвать из объекта обработчик, переданный родителю объекта от деда? Stilet Общие вопросы .NET 0 15.01.2011 17:49
С помощью методов и свойств объекта осуществляется управление терминалом. Имя (идентификатор) объекта User>lia Общие вопросы Delphi 4 16.01.2009 16:37
Как поменять одну из текстур объекта не меняя все остальные и без повторной загрузки объекта в GLScene DomKr@t Мультимедиа в Delphi 0 14.12.2008 01:52